Bridges in Nagasaki

Catalog note / 解説

Shiro Kasamatsu print "Bridges in Nagasaki"; self-published 1967; 9.5"x14.5" (Grund, S-86). The self-published prints of Shiro Kasamatsu are closer in spirit to the sosaku hanga movement than to the shin hanga. Carved and printed by Kasamatsu, they tend to be more 'painterly' than his prints for Watanabe which are more akin to drawing. A notable feature of this print is the use of a very strong foreground element (tree limbs) to provide a sense of perspective. Hiroshige also used this technique in some of his prints.
